CHICAGO – DePaul women’s basketball pushed crosstown foe UIC deep into the fourth quarter Wednesday night, but a late Flames run proved decisive as the Blue demons fell 77-67 at Credit union 1 Arena.

DePaul (3-10, 0-2 BIG EAST) erased a double-digit second-quarter deficit and surged ahead behind a strong third quarter, but could not withstand a 26-point fourth period from the Flames.

Junior guard Shakara McCline paced DePaul offensively for the second straight game,finishing wiht a career-high 25 points,knocking down four three-pointers on 44-percent shooting from long range. Redshirt freshman Ally Timm added 11 points, connecting on three triples.

The Blue Demons were active on the glass, pulling down 18 offensive rebounds, one shy of their season high, and converting those opportunities into 24 second-chance points, good for a +11 advantage. depaul also moved the ball effectively, recording 20 assists on 24 made field goals for its fifth game this season with 20 or more assists. Sophomore Devin Hagemann handed out six assists, while Natiah Nelson set a career high with five.

UIC (6-5,1-0 MVC) was lead by Julia Coleman and Jessica Carrothers,who scored 29 and 24 points,respectively.

How It Happened

UIC opened the game on a 7-0 run before DePaul answered with a 6-0 spurt of its own to pull within a possession midway through the first quarter. Michelle Ojo’s free throws in the final minute accounted for DePaul’s last points of the period as the Flames held a 14-11 edge after 10 minutes.

McCline scored DePaul’s first nine points of the second quarter as the Blue Demons stayed within striking distance, but an 8-0 Flames run pushed the lead to double digits late in the half. DePaul closed the quarter with the final five points to trim the deficit to eight at the break, 37-29.

DePaul took just its second lead of the game at the 3:33 mark of the third quarter when McCline buried her second three-pointer of the night off a second-chance chance. The Blue Demons carried a 52-51 advantage into the final period.

What’s Driving the Algorithm Now?

Instagram has publicly stated its algorithm prioritizes content based on a multitude of signals, broadly categorized as:

* Relationships: Instagram prioritizes content from accounts users interact with most frequently.This includes likes, comments, shares, saves, and direct messages. The closer the relationship, the higher the likelihood of seeing content.
* Interest: the algorithm predicts how interested a user will be in a post based on their past behavior. This includes the types of content they’ve engaged with, accounts they follow, and topics they explore.
* Timeliness: While not the dominant factor it once was, recent posts still have an advantage.Instagram wants to show users fresh content.
* Frequency: How often a user opens instagram impacts what they see. More frequent users will see a more up-to-date feed.
* Following: The number of accounts a user follows influences the saturation of their feed. Following more accounts means more competition for visibility.
* Usage: How long a user spends on Instagram influences the type of content they are shown. Longer sessions allow the algorithm to gather more data and refine its predictions.

Key Changes to Watch in 2024:

* Emphasis on original Content: Instagram is actively downranking reposted content, particularly from TikTok.The platform wants to incentivize creators to post directly to instagram. Watermarked content from other platforms is also being penalized.
* Video Dominance Continues: Reels remain a priority, and instagram is pushing longer-form video content (up to 90 minutes) with features like Instagram Broadcast Channels.
* increased Focus on “Close Friends” & Group Stories: instagram is investing in features that foster smaller, more intimate communities. Content shared within thes groups is highly likely to receive higher engagement and visibility among those users.
* AI-Powered Recommendations: Instagram’s Explore page and Reels feed are increasingly driven by AI recommendations, meaning understanding relevant hashtags and trending topics is more significant than ever.

The Rise of AI-Powered Threat Hunting

The Rise of AI-Powered Threat Hunting

For years, cybersecurity professionals have engaged in a constant arms race against increasingly complex cyber threats. Traditional security measures, while essential, often struggle to keep pace with the speed and complexity of modern attacks. This has led to the growing adoption of threat hunting – a proactive search for malicious activity that has evaded existing security systems. Now, a new evolution is underway: the integration of artificial Intelligence (AI) into threat hunting processes.

The Limitations of Traditional Threat Hunting

Traditional threat hunting relies heavily on skilled analysts poring over logs, network traffic, and endpoint data, looking for anomalies and indicators of compromise (IOCs). This process is time-consuming, resource-intensive, and prone to human error. Analysts can easily become overwhelmed by the sheer volume of data, leading to alert fatigue and missed threats. Furthermore, traditional methods often struggle to identify novel attacks that don’t match known patterns.

How AI Enhances Threat Hunting

AI offers a powerful solution to these challenges. By leveraging machine learning algorithms, AI-powered threat hunting tools can automate many of the tedious and repetitive tasks associated with traditional hunting. Here’s how:

  • Anomaly detection: AI algorithms can establish a baseline of normal behavior and quickly identify deviations that may indicate malicious activity. This is particularly useful for detecting zero-day exploits and insider threats.
  • Behavioral Analysis: AI can analyze user and entity behavior to identify patterns that are indicative of compromise. For example, an AI system might flag a user accessing sensitive data outside of normal working hours.
  • Automated Examination: AI can automatically investigate alerts, correlating data from multiple sources to provide analysts with a more complete picture of the threat.
  • Threat Prioritization: AI can prioritize alerts based on their severity and potential impact, allowing analysts to focus on the most critical threats first.
  • Predictive Analysis: Some AI systems can even predict future attacks based on past data and threat intelligence.

Key AI Techniques Used in Threat Hunting

Several AI techniques are proving particularly effective in threat hunting:

  • Machine Learning (ML): ML algorithms are trained on large datasets of both benign and malicious activity, allowing them to identify patterns and anomalies.
  • Natural Language Processing (NLP): NLP can be used to analyze unstructured data, such as security reports and threat intelligence feeds, to extract valuable insights.
  • Deep Learning: A subset of ML, deep learning uses artificial neural networks with multiple layers to analyze complex data and identify subtle patterns.
  • Unsupervised Learning: This technique is used to identify anomalies in data without requiring pre-labeled examples of malicious activity.

Benefits of AI-Powered Threat Hunting

The benefits of integrating AI into threat hunting are significant:

  • Improved Threat Detection: AI can detect threats that would likely be missed by traditional methods.
  • Reduced False Positives: AI algorithms can filter out false positives, reducing alert fatigue and allowing analysts to focus on genuine threats.
  • Faster Response Times: AI can automate many of the tasks associated with incident response, reducing the time it takes to contain and remediate threats.
  • increased Efficiency: AI frees up analysts to focus on more strategic tasks, such as threat modeling and vulnerability management.
  • Enhanced Security Posture: By proactively identifying and mitigating threats, AI-powered threat hunting can significantly improve an organization’s overall security posture.

challenges and Considerations

While AI offers tremendous potential, there are also challenges to consider:

  • Data Quality: AI algorithms are only as good as the data they are trained on.Poor data quality can lead to inaccurate results.
  • explainability: Some AI models, particularly deep learning models, can be difficult to interpret. This can make it challenging to understand why an AI system made a particular decision.
  • Skills Gap: Implementing and managing AI-powered threat hunting tools requires specialized skills.
  • Cost: AI-powered threat hunting tools can be expensive.
  • Adversarial AI: Attackers are increasingly using AI to evade detection. Security teams need to be prepared to defend against these attacks.
